Educate, Enrich, Empower and Enable - Empowering the disabled

Triple e Training Holdings has embarked on a NEW and EXCITING journey of empowerment by outsourcing its data capturing of Monthly Attendance registers and Progress Reports to the West Rand Association for the Physically Disabled. This was quite an exciting and encumbering research adventure, with multiple rewards.


Empowering the disabled

Santie Viljoen, Data Controller at the Learning Management Centre at Triple e, trains and supports the data capturing process at the West Rand Association for the Physically Disabled. This is an ongoing support and development process as the need for more data capturers at the centre increases. A team of verifiers checks and manages quality control to ensure that data integrity is not compromised and the highest standards are continuously maintained.

The objective of the project was to ensure gradual exposure to the controlled work environment and technology, without outside bias or prejudice.

Triple e invested over seventy thousand rand in IT Equipment and resources for installations at the West Rand Association for the Physically Disabled (WRAPD).

An administrative centre, with sufficient IT technology and equipment, was installed and made available to the people of the WRAPD, which allows for access to internet facilities during off-peak periods and open communication with the Triple e offices.

Triple e invested a lot of time and dedication in developing a learning management system that accommodates the needs of our customers, our learners and our patrons. This software programme (WECOZA) manages learner attendance, progress and every quality aspect of training and development as required by the Skills Development initiatives.

WECOZA was designed with the physically disabled in mind, so that we could extend our employment opportunities and contributions to society. WECOZA is geared to manage Triple e Training Holdings projects, learnership achievement management and offer information ready for inclusion on the NLRD. We are preparing to offer this as an independent service in the future for all training interventions, internally and externally.

In support of this initiative, Triple e analysed and monitored the level of complexity and quality of the capturing of the monthly reports at its Head Office in Krugersdorp to confirm that the system supports and embraces the abilities of the Disabled.

The income generated from this initiative at the West Rand Association for the Physically Disabled is distributed equally amongst the people who are physically disabled, thereby accommodating those who are not able to actively participate in the capturing process.
